Strategically Navigating FinTech Integration for Institutions
The growing pace of banking technology presents both benefits for established institutions. Successfully integrating FinTech solutions requires more than just implementing the latest tools; it demands a holistic approach. Many institutions struggle with legacy systems that restrict the adoption of new technologies, leading to fragmented processes and potential security concerns. A crucial first move is a thorough assessment of current infrastructure and potential, followed by a clear evaluation of business goals and desired outcomes. Cooperation with FinTech providers, coupled with a focus on staff training and change management, are critical for a successful integration journey. Furthermore, institutions must focus data security and regulatory guidelines throughout the entire procedure.

Successful FinTech Integration for Credit Unions
For legacy credit unions, a careful approach to FinTech integration is paramount, moving beyond mere pilot programs to a comprehensive plan. This necessitates assessing key areas where FinTech solutions can improve the customer experience, streamline operational processes, and drive new revenue opportunities. A phased deployment that prioritizes quick wins alongside advanced initiatives, coupled with robust data security and legal oversight, is essential for reducing risk and realizing the full potential of FinTech partnerships. Moreover, continuous evaluation and adaptability are needed to respond to the rapidly evolving FinTech landscape and ensure sustained value generation.
